[ ] Show the new starter the first-aid room (ground floor, behind the Larkspur meeting pod). Point out the defib cabinet and the incident book on the shelf — they'll need to know where both live before their safety induction with Priya on day two. The room stays locked outside office hours, so make sure they jot down the door code below.

turnstile pass: bdg-YEOZLM-79341408

## Build Provenance — Calendar Sync Conflict Fix

Quick note for whoever inherits this: the double-booking bug in Driftmoor Calendar came from two sync workers writing the same event without a version check. The fix adds optimistic locking. If you need to bisect later, the exact artifact that shipped is pinned by the token below.

session token of hahop-yahif = htk31_138eb45c7d40b38b91415eca52da01d

The franchise agreement with Merrowbank Trading covering the Caldris Valley territory is now in final drafting. Royalty rate is set at five percent of net receipts, with a fixed onboarding fee payable in two instalments. Finance should model cash impact from Q3 onward and reserve for setup costs at the Ostvale depot.

Audit rights and termination clauses mirror our standard Penhallow template. Expect signed documents within four weeks. Please treat the appended note as confidential and do not forward beyond this team.

confidential, kahog-bawif: The northern region missed its Pramir quota by 20.0 percent last quarter. Casaxek Freight plans to lower the Fraion list price by 41.5 percent in December. The finance team signed off on a budget of $236.4 million for Project Druius. The renewal with Fenysix Partners closes at $91.3 million a year, 2.1 percent below the last contract.